Openning of the Europe Direct Information Centre in Timisoara

The Europe Direct Information Centre has  been openede in Timisoara. Europe Direct is the first access point to EU for citizens and offers information, counselling, assistance and answers to questions about EU, especially about rights of EU citizens, general and annual priorities, legislation, politics, EU programs and financing opportunities. “The Invisible Man” – information media campaign

“When you stay illegally in another country, you have no rights and you don’t exist” – this is the slogan of the information media campaign, The Invisible Man, run by the International Organisation For Migration (IOM), Office in Romania, between March-June 2013.
